Ghana football isn’t only the GPL headline clash. Clubs move up and down a pyramid — and fans search “Division One”, “Zone One”, and promotion playoffs every season.
The Pyramid (Simple View)
| Level | Common name | What happens |
|---|---|---|
| Top | Ghana Premier League (GPL) | Title, relegation, CAF spots |
| Second | Division One League | Promotion chase to GPL |
| Lower tiers | Regional / divisional structures | Grassroots → professional steps |
| Cups | MTN FA Cup etc. | Knockout — any level can upset |
Structure details evolve — confirm current format on GFA announcements.

Promotion & Relegation
- Relegation: GPL bottom clubs drop to Division One (when applicable)
- Promotion: Division One winners/playoff winners rise
- Licensing: Clubs must meet financial/stadium criteria — not just table position
That’s why “we won the league” sometimes becomes “we’re waiting on licensing” — a very Ghanaian football conversation.

FAQ
Is Division One the same as GPL?
No — Division One is the second tier beneath the Premier League in the standard pyramid description.
Can a small club reach GPL?
Yes, through promotion — but resources and licensing matter.
